5th grade ELA We have completed Personal Narratives this quarter, in which students wrote a true story about an event or sequence of events in their lives. The topic can range in complexity from a story that is simple and entertaining to a story that is complex and riveting. The purpose of this assignment was to develop real experiences or events using an effective technique, descriptive details, and clear event sequences. Students produced clear and coherent writing, and with guidance and support from peers and teachers, develop and strengthen writing as needed by planning, revising, editing, and rewriting. Arabic Newsletter for 5th grade Cannot believe how second quarter flew by! We have finished unit 2 (Jobs & Profession) text 1. Fifth graders also learned about Zaynab’s family members and their jobs in details, they could tell about their family members jobs as well through (unit project). They read the story of (The ant and the cricket) text 2 and they could analyze it in details . They learned how to form the rules of dual and plural nouns and also worked on the two kinds of taa (short and long). Students practiced a lot of reading and writing in this unit Alhamdolillah. Our students were very excited to find out what happened to the Ant after it was saved from drowning in the pond (text 1, unit 3 Helping and Working Together). They are capable of answering questions related to understanding the text. Sis. Nafen Fifth Grade Gazette

Science The chapter we have been working on has been very interesting for students. We are comparing plants and animals and discussing their survival traits. We have also planted our bean seeds which has helped to make our learning experience more hands on. During this unit we also had the chance to include a discussion about the ways Deen and Islamic teachings relate to what we are currently learning.
